2. Exam Structure & Sectional Marks

Total Questions: 125 MCQs | Time: 3 Hours (180 Mins)

Marking: +4 for Correct | -1 for Wrong

Pharm. Chemistry38 Qs
Pharmaceutics38 Qs
Pharmacology28 Qs
Pharmacognosy10 Qs
Other Subjects11 Qs

3. Eligibility Highlights

  • Degree: Must hold a 4-year B.Pharm degree or be in the Final Year (result must be out before M.Pharm admission).
  • Not Eligible: B.Tech (Pharmaceutical/Fine Chemical Tech) candidates cannot apply.
  • Age Limit: There is no upper age limit for appearing in GPAT 2026.
  • Attempts: No restriction on the number of attempts.
